BHOPAL: Cash worth over Rs3 crore along with liquor, narcotics and illegal weapons - worth Rs4.5 crore, have been seized in the state after the model code of conduct came into force.
"Since the implementation of the model code of conduct, campaigns have been launched to check the flow of illegal cash, illegal liquor and illegal weapons," said CEO VL Kantha Rao.
In addition, the draft publication of voter list was released on February 22, in which, 5.14 crore voters were registered. The process of updating the list is underway, and so far 6.08 applications have been received for addition or correc tion."The process for addition of names in the constituencies which are going to poll in the first phase on April 29, will continue till March 30. For second phase on May 6 the process for will continue till April 8. For third phase on May 12, it will continue till April 13 and for the fourth phase, May 19, the process will go on till April 19."
Rao also said that EC has made changes in the affidavit format for candidates. This time, they will have to provide information about their investments in foreign countries, details of the properties owned by the relativesliving in undivided family and five year I-T return of kin.
